在中央信息集成系统中实现两路CAN总线数据转发的方法技术方案

技术编号:4040609 阅读:389 留言:0更新日期:2012-04-11 18:40
本发明专利技术公开了一种在中央信息集成系统中实现两路CAN总线数据转发的方法,LCD显示的内容包括车辆运行状况和车身状态显示、导航定位显示及倒车后视显示;实现两路CAN之间数据过滤及转发的方法包括步骤:a.判断该CAN数据转发是否空闲,且在CAN信息FIFO缓冲区内是否有数据;若.f.则执行步骤e,否则,顺序执行下一步骤;b.从上述缓冲区读一帧数据,判断该数据帧是否要转发;若.f.则执行步骤d,否则,顺序执行下一过程;c.置转发忙标志位,并将该数据帧传给另一路CAN接口,发送该数据帧后,清转发忙标致位;返回上述步骤a;d.调整发送数据指针,处理该数据帧;e.按照帧定义在中央信息集成系统中执行相应控制显示,包括数据过滤及转发中参数组及相应的参数定义。

【技术实现步骤摘要】

【技术保护点】
一种在中央信息集成系统中实现两路CAN总线数据转发的方法,其特征在于:包括步骤:a.判断该CAN数据转发是否空闲,且在CAN信息FIFO缓冲区内是否有数据;若.f.则执行步骤e,否则,顺序执行下一步骤;b.从上述缓冲区读一帧数据,判断该数据帧是否要转发;若.f.则执行步骤d,否则,顺序执行下一过程;c.置转发忙标志位,并将该数据帧传给另一路CAN接口,发送该数据帧后,清转发忙标致位;返回上述步骤a;d.调整发送数据指针,处理该数据帧;e.按照帧定义在该中央信息集成系统中执行相应控制显示,包括:(1)对于对应脉冲量、模拟量的CAN信息具有各自的数据范围,并均采用各自独立PGN的形式定义打包;(2)对于对应开关量的CAN信息,包括:将来自发动机ECU的信息集中在同一个PDU的数据场中;将来自ABSECU的信息集中在同一个PDU的数据场中;将来自自动变速器ECU的信息集中在同一个PDU的数据场中;将来自安全气囊ECU的信息集中在同一个PDU的数据场中;将来自前BCMECU的信息分别集中在两个PDU的数据场中,一个包含车身传感器、开关的信息,一个包含前灯组报警信息;将来自后BCMECU的信息集中在同一个PDU的数据场中,包含后灯组报警信息。...

【技术特征摘要】

【专利技术属性】
技术研发人员:张宏伟王旭龚进峰曹健李艳文
申请(专利权)人:中国汽车技术研究中心
类型:发明
国别省市:12[中国|天津]

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1